﻿id	summary	reporter	owner	description	type	status	component	version	severity	resolution	keywords	cc	stage	has_patch	needs_docs	needs_tests	needs_better_patch	easy	ui_ux
28230	Allow DjangoJsonEncoder to serialize CallableBool	vinay karanam	nobody	"Passing values derived using user.is_authenticated or user.is_anonymous to JsonResponse causes it to crash.

Example condition:

`is_member = user.is_authenticated and user.<custom_method>`

If user is authenticated, value of `is_member` depends on the return value of `custom_method`.
If user is anonymous, `CallableFalse` is passed to `JsonResponse` and raises `TypeError`."	Cleanup/optimization	closed	Core (Serialization)	1.11	Normal	fixed			Ready for checkin	1	0	0	0	0	0
